Lady painter of figures, portraits, nudes and dancers; draughtswoman.
Maria Salkin-Lambiotte was the mother of Emile Salkin. She was actif in Brussels.
She exhibited in 1910 in Brussels at the ‘Exposition Universelle et Internationale de Bruxelles’ and in 1914 in Spa at the ‘Exposition des Beaux-Arts’.
